Transaction 63db35b04ce1ed44a604b0d89d0ba749e5cd3e486a6acd7f6abf81f924d0065b
1 Input
1 Output
-
63db35b04ce1ed44a604b0d89d0ba749e5cd3e486a6acd7f6abf81f924d0065b:0
- value
- 9935797
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53b724fd997b07cd57fd58879effcad9e574e5f8 OP_EQUAL
- address
- 39KfQZurFCgDiVpTsTtNbR4hMEt1CMpPDL